Requirements to get a job at Valve

There are several basic requirements that you’ll need to meet in order to be considered for a job at Valve. These requirements may vary depending on the specific role you’re applying for, but generally include:

A bachelor’s degree or higher in a relevant field

Many roles at Valve, particularly in technical or leadership positions, require a bachelor’s degree or higher in a relevant field such as computer science, engineering, or game design.

Strong technical skills and experience

Depending on the role you’re applying for, you may need to demonstrate strong technical skills and experience in your field. This could include programming languages, design software, or other relevant tools and technologies.

A passion for gaming and the industry

Valve is a company that is deeply rooted in the gaming industry, so it’s important to demonstrate a genuine passion for gaming and the industry as a whole.

Strong communication and collaboration skills

Valve values open communication and collaboration, so it’s important to demonstrate strong communication and teamwork skills in your application.

A track record of success

In order to be competitive for a job at Valve, it’s important to have a track record of success in your field. This could include relevant coursework, personal projects, or professional experience.

Alignment with Valve’s values and culture

As mentioned above, Valve has a unique culture and set of values that it looks for in its employees. It’s important to demonstrate how you align with these values and culture in your application.

Overall, the basic requirements for a job at Valve include a relevant degree, strong technical skills and experience, a passion for gaming, strong communication and collaboration skills, a track record of success, and alignment with the company’s values and culture. Keep in mind that these requirements may vary depending on the specific role you’re applying for, so it’s important to carefully review the job description and requirements before applying.

Steps to attain a job at Valve

Valve is a highly sought-after company to work for, known for its innovative and creative approach to game development and technology. If you’re interested in joining the team at Valve, here are some steps you can take to increase your chances of landing a job at the company.

Learn about Valve’s culture and values

The company has a unique culture and set of values that it looks for in its employees. Familiarizing yourself with these values will give you a better understanding of what the company is looking for in candidates and help you tailor your application to fit its needs. Some of Valve’s core values include a focus on creativity and innovation, a passion for gaming, and a commitment to collaboration and open communication.

Build your skills and knowledge

To be competitive for a job at Valve, it’s important to have a strong foundation in your chosen field and a track record of success. Consider taking on additional coursework or training to deepen your expertise and broaden your skill set. If you’re interested in game development, for example, consider taking classes in programming, design, or art. You can also build your skills by working on personal projects or participating in hackathons or other industry events.

Network and make connections

The job search process can be competitive, and having a network of connections in the industry can give you an advantage. Consider attending industry events, joining professional organizations, or connecting with others in your field on LinkedIn or other professional networking sites. You never know who might be able to introduce you to someone at Valve or help you learn about job openings at the company. Networking can also provide valuable opportunities to learn from others in your field and gain new perspectives on your career goals.

Create a strong online presence

Many companies, including Valve, use the internet to research candidates and learn more about them. Building a strong online presence, including a professional website or portfolio, can help you stand out from the competition. Be sure to highlight your skills and accomplishments, and consider including links to any relevant projects you’ve worked on. You can also use social media to connect with others in your field and showcase your work.

Tailor your application to the specific job you’re applying for

When applying for a job at Valve, be sure to carefully read the job description and requirements and tailor your application accordingly. Show how your skills and experience align with the needs of the role and demonstrate your passion for gaming and the industry. Consider including a cover letter that explains why you’re interested in working at Valve and how you align with the company’s values and culture.

Follow up after submitting your application

If you haven’t heard back from Valve after submitting your application, it’s okay to follow up to inquire about the status of your application. Keep your message brief and professional, and consider thanking the company for considering your application. You can also follow up by sending a LinkedIn message or reaching out to someone you know at the company.

Consider applying for internships or entry-level positions

While it can be challenging to land a job at Valve right out of school or with limited experience, internships and entry-level positions can be a good way to get your foot in the door. These positions can provide valuable experience and help you build your skills and network while you work towards a full-time position at the company.
